Suppressions

Suppressions

The Suppressions tab displays any addresses that will be omitted from future messages. 

Email addresses are automatically added to the suppressions list when:

  • A hard bounce occurs (bad address, mailbox does not exist, etc.)

  • The user click the “unsubscribe” link within the email or the header of their email software.

  • The user reports the message as spam to their email service provider.

If you believe that a user has been added to the suppression list in error, you can manually remove them by clicking on the “Remove Suppression” button:
